[DKP Exlusive] Exclusive interview with Bang and Zelo!
2012.01.27
Our blog's partner JonYKT attended Bang and Zelo's press conference in Malaysia on 13th January at Sunway Giza.Jon managed to have an exclusive interview session with the boys,check out the content of the interview below
Q: Since BAP & EXO will be debuting about the same time this year, will we be looking forward to a competitive 2012?BYG: We dont want to be competitive but we hope to improve ourselves together with EXO.
Q: (Directed to BYG) Since you have collaborated with artistes like B2ST's Yoseob, what do you think of it?BYG: I am honored to collaborate with them & I have learnt alot from them at the same time.
Q: What makes B&Z special & stand out from other boy groups who focuses mainly on their dance choreography?ZELO: We are rappers and he (BYG) is able to write & compose songs, we focus on our work alot.
Q: How did you get scouted into the industry?BYG: I used to be a rapper in the underground scene, and one day I was spotted by TS Entertainment and they signed me in as a trainee.
Q: Who are your music idols/references?BYG & ZELO: We like music from gangster rappers, 50 Cent, Diddy, Pharrell & such.
